Kaempferol inhibits the growth and metastasis of cholangiocarcinoma <italic>in vitro</italic> and <italic>in vivo</italic>

Abstract: Kaempferol is a flavonoid that has been reported to exhibit antitumor activity in various malignant tumors. However, the role of kaempferol on cholangiocarcinoma (CCA) is largely unknown. In this article, we found that kaempferol inhibited proliferation, reduced colony formation ability, and induced apoptosis in HCCC9810 and QBC939 cells in vitro. Results from transwell assay and woundhealing assay demonstrated that kaempferol significantly suppressed the migration and invasion abilities of HCCC9810 and QBC939… Show more

“…In HCCC9810 and QBC939 cells, kaempferol suppressed proliferation, reduced colony formation, and induced apoptosis. Additionally, it (a) decreased Bcl‐2 expression, (b) increased Fas, Bax expressions, (c) enhanced cleaved‐caspase 3, cleaved‐caspase 8, cleaved‐caspase 9, and cleaved‐PARP, (d) down‐regulated levels of phosphorylated TIMP2, AKT, and MMP2, and (e) inhibited the number and volume of metastasis foci in lung metastasis model (Qin, Cui, Yang, & Tong, ).…”
